1. Introduction of Maize (Zea mays L.) 2. Classification of Maize 3. Botanical Feature of Maize Plant 4. Growth Stages of Maize and Growing Degree Units 5. Maize Breeding and Hybrid Development 6. Terminologies Used for Maize Breeding 7. Terminologies Realted to Maize Experiments 8. Types of Maize Trials 9. Layout of Experimental Field 10. Types of Experimental Design and Crop Husbandry 11. General Information about the Experiment 12. Maize Pathological Experiments 13. Collecting Data from Maize Trials 14. Statistical Parameters and their Analysis 15. Calculation of Fertilizer and Pesticides 16. Economic Analysis in Maize Trials 17. Some Formulas Related to Maize Experiments 18. Preparing Manuscript for Publication
